
Face mists is one of the must-haves for skin care enthusiasts.
Face mist is known as a hydrating beauty product that you can reapply anytime of the day. According to Forbes's website, some people consider face mists as overpriced water. In reality, there are many skin benefits you can get from using face mists.
In an article, Dr. Kally Papantoniou, a New York-based cosmetic dermatologist and founder of Simply Dermatology, shared the benefits of using face mists.
"A facial mist can be refreshing and hydrating to the skin. It's especially useful for those who have sensitive or extremely dry skin, travel frequently or live in dry climates."
Good Housekeeping's website shared the ingredients that make face mists a good product for tired and dry skin. It is also a must-have for those who don't like smearing heavy creams or serums on their face.
“Face mists are traditionally water-based liquids dispensed via spray bottles that can contain skincare ingredients such as hyaluronic acid, glycerin, and antioxidants, meant to deliver skin-nourishing and protective benefits.”
